I have noticed that my Garmin Nuvi 250 seems to be adding files after every trip. Is it maintaining a record of where I have been.

I don't know how to open the files, but the space taken up in the device memory seems to be increasing with use.

Is it logging retrievable data of my trips?

PostPosted: Sun Jul 06, 2008 5:43 pm    Post subject: Re: Is my GPS Spying on me Reply with quote

NoTimeTolouse wrote:
Is it logging retrievable data of my trips?


Some GPS units have a feature called a tracklog. It records the position, time, date and speed. Depending on how you drive, you may want to switch it off..... Wink

I remember hearing a story about someone who got off a speeding ticket because of his track log on his Garmin, I think it was in Australia.

Then there was the motorcyclist, who went back to the crash sceen and found his GPS (weeks later, it was a Garmin handheld), It proved the serious crash unit were correct when they said he was going 1.5 times the speed limit just before he put himself in hospital, even though he was certain he was not speeding......

Thanks all for the replies, I think I have nailed it.

It's adding files to the recently found menu. Doh!

I looked at the tracking function, but the current OS doesn't support it, if you want it you have to install an earlier version.
